  • You may hear Sound Therapy called many different names, Sound Healing, Sound Therapy, Crystal Bowl Healing, sound mediation, sound journeys, sound baths, vibrational medicine..etc .. Whatever one wants to call it sound options function similarly from one to the next, the core element is sound as a facilitator for relaxation, whether it's singing bowls, monochord, tongue drums, chimes. When on the body it promotes healing at a cellular level, when used off the body it will have similar effects because of the stress reduction, and sound waves travel.   • Basic Vibrational Sound Therapy Session.(VST) This is  where therapeutic grade singing bowls  are placed on the body and struck in a pattern to optimize relaxation along with the utilization of crystal bowls around the body.  I also offer a modified session for anyone who needs off the body  work, examples being you are pregnant, have a heart condition with a pacemaker, or do not like touch.  
  • Sound Journeys are where I add in other instruments to a VST Session like a tongue drum, and chimes, Monochord and shorten the time of on the body work. 
  • Monochord therapy: for a taste of Monochord I recommend a Sound Journey, if you just love the gentle hum and tones of just Monochord Therapy Alone. I offer 1 hour and 1/2 hour options. Not sure what a monochord sounds like click  here
  • Tuning Fork Therapy / BioTuning- Tuning Forks, crystals, and reiki are used to help realign the energy fields of the body, focusing on moving stagnant energy or blocks. Tuning forks are also great for helping sore muscles and joints, by helping the blood flow via Vibration. Sessions are 1.5 hours and require a phone consultation.

Vibrational Sound Therapy (VST) combines powerful vibration and tones to induce an immediate relaxed state. This is the same for the Monochord.  The induction of the sound waves directly into the body along with soothing ambient tones is such a strong treatment that clients report effects ranging from a meditative state to deep relaxation. By placing the therapeutic singing bowls directly on the body and using correct techniques, a practitioner engages with their client both physically and aurally.

The techniques associated with VST have many advantages over traditional massage. One major comfort barrier that prevents many people from receiving a traditional massage is fear of being touched by a stranger. In the VST method, the client remains fully clothed and is never touched directly by the practitioner. In fact, because the singing bowl is doing most of the physical work, contact is kept to minimum. This does not diminish the connection between client and practitioner because spiritual intimacy is maintained through the sound and the vibration transmitted through the bowl. Vibrational Sound Therapy is also much less physically intrusive than traditional hands-on massage, and won’t leave the you feeling sore.


Vibrational Sound Therapy (VST) has profound effects on the body and the mind. The VST method is above all a method of relaxation, and most people will reach this state of relaxation quickly, even during their first session. During a VST session the body will go through noticeable changes as it responds to deeper and deeper states of rest. Relaxation is not only a physical state but also a state of consciousness, and VST has very strong effects on alertness and perception. Relaxation during a VST session brings on the same kind of brain states as yoga, tai chi, and meditation.   Most clients will start to relax as soon as the session begins. Their muscles will lose tension, and they may even start to slip into the alpha brain wave pattern within the first minutes. The alpha wave pattern is associated with daydreaming and pre-sleep. At this point the client's breathing and heart rate will start to slow down, and the body will begin to absorb the waves of vibration into its tissues. The slowing of breathing and lack of muscle tension are both signs that the metabolism is slowing. Insulin levels will rise, and cortisol levels will fall. As the heart rate slows, blood pressure falls and arteries expand giving rise to a feeling of warmth. This relaxed state allows the body to repair itself instead of responding to outside concerns. The immune system is at its best when we are relaxed.  VST is so gentle and relaxing that almost all people will fall asleep at some point during the session. The theta brain wave state is associated with meditation, sleep, and deep relaxation. The delta brain state is a deeper form of sleep and is also associated with hypnosis and ritual. During normal sleep, people will oscillate between both of these states. The brain wave state of clients undergoing a sound massage will change naturally and in reaction to the modality as positions are changed and different bowls are introduced. Small tremors and shakes are common as people enter and exit the theta and delta brain rhythms.   Those who undergo a state of deep relaxation often report a feeling of mental freshness that they carry with them after the session is over. Relaxation and meditative states of mind have also been shown to increase the threshold for emotional response, meaning they can help us control our emotional responses to outside influences. Like other kinds of meditation, sound therapy can help us be more internally aware while being more present in the moment and more connected with our surroundings.  ( information provided byVSA) https://www.vibrationalsoundassociation.com/what-happens-during-a-vst-session/)

Monochord therapy is applied with a light weight 21 string on the body Monochord. The monochord is played to produced strong vibration and lyrical overtones that guide you to a relaxed state of mind. While laying on a massage table, I then place the instrument directly on the body, we engage with clients both physically and aurally. The ambient rolling waves of sound lull recipients into deep relaxation, while the subtle vibrations offer a gentle “massage” to the cellular tissues of the body. Because the Monochord is doing most of the physical work, contact is kept to an absolute minimum. The instrument quickly eases us into a state of mindfulness and well-being. Results vary of course, but Monochord Therapy has profound effects on the body and mind. The modality is above all a method of complete relaxation, and most recipients will reach this state quite quickly, even during their first session; many fall completely asleep.  See the Sound Bites page for a quick preview .

Tuning Fork Therapy, sometimes referred to as Biofield Tuning, is a sound therapy modality that uses tuning forks to relieve mental, emotional, and physical stress. It is a targeted therapeutic process that helps restore balance in the biofield (the electromagnetic system of the body). This energy field surrounds and permeates the body and is inextricably connected with our conscious and subconscious minds, including all of our memories.  


 Physical, mental, and emotional ailment can be perceived as "dissonance" in our energy fields. Tuning forks are able to diminish and resolve this dissonance and in doing so, can alleviate and even eradicate the corresponding symptoms. By introducing coherent input into the biofield we can recalibrate the body and bring about a noticeable change, simply by treating vibration with vibration. The sound resonates with and then entrains the area of dissonance bringing about harmony, which can bring the body and biofield back to homeostasis.  


 

During a tuning fork session, recipients lie fully clothed on a massage therapy table while I activate each tuning fork and systematically scan the body. I  work slowly, beginning from a distance, feeling for resistance and turbulence in the energy field while listening for a change in the overtones and undertones of the tuning fork. When a turbulent area is discovered, the tuning fork is reactivated and held in that specific spot. Research suggests the body's organizational energy uses the steady coherent vibrational frequency of the tuning fork to "tune" itself.  In short order, the dissonance resolves and the sense of resistance gives way. This often appears to correspond to the release of tension within the body. 

I currently use a set of Solfeggio unweighted forks, and Ohm  weighted Tuning forks in various HZ.

When you arrive, we have a quick chat fill out proper consent forms and make sure you don't have any heart issues or areas of pain I need to be aware of. You are fully clothed sans shoes on a comfy massage table, table warmer and sheet or blanket optional. I give you a brief breakdown of what to expect as far as where bowls will be placed. I will give a brief instruction of breathing technique  as we slowly begin. I encourage you not to chat and utilize this time for you. I do not talk much other than to check in briefly, and have you flip if you are doing a front and back session.  The Sound is the  main focus along with allowing yourself to be in the moment and relax. Lastly what to wear, comfortable clothing sweatpants and a t shirt or sweatshirt , cotton clothing with no sequins, or beading, as it can distort sound. It is important to wear clothing that is comfortable.
